Output 58e2183f112adb75639754c3f97774f07ef33e9fa19d0fd0d6cc8a09d91dc10a:3

value
200000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c09dc11bd2778f677bb9dee275b33f67ad57d60 OP_EQUAL
address
3Qfg1wmweMnoALhXdemnrEPjbe6LQ8g9Sr
transaction
58e2183f112adb75639754c3f97774f07ef33e9fa19d0fd0d6cc8a09d91dc10a
spent
true